Two jailed for pounds 1.5m fake notes

Two forgers who used an ordinary office photocopier and Tipp-Ex to print pounds 1.5m of fake pounds 20 notes were each jailed for five years at Merthyr Tydfil Crown Court yesterday.

Anthony Chalk, 32, a businessman, of Beulah, Powys, and Kurt Sandberg, 33, a former soldier, of Pent-twyn, Gwent, made notes with 'watermarks' which were so convincing they were 'virtually impossible' to spot.
